WS13 6AL is a sought-after residential area on Hayworth Road, 0.2km from Stowe, Nether in Lichfield. Administratively it sits within Stowe ward and the Lichfield constituency.
One of the more sought-after postcodes in WS13, WS13 6AL offers a quiet, spacious area popular with retirees — large homes, very low turnover. During the day, public administration and security with mainly white workforces. An established, mature community with an average age of 61 — quiet, long-term residents, low turnover. 93% of residents own their home — above average for the district, consistent with a stable and sought-after address.
Safety: Crime rates are low here at 23 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Average house prices are around £265k.
Census 2021 statistics for WS13 6AL are sourced from Output Area E00150440 (shared with 9 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
